Job description

Workforce Support Administrator

Location: RNAS Culdrose, Helston, TR12 7RH
Salary: Competitive salary plus excellent benefits
Schedule: Full-time, Monday - Friday 38 hours per week

Ready to impact a better future?

As the Workforce Support Administrator, you'll provide workforce administration, coordination and employee support services across the Royal Navy Support portfolio, with a primary focus on the Integrated Merlin Operational Support (IMOS) contract and support to Aviation Engineering and Safety Assurance Services (AESAS) activities as required. You'll play a key role in ensuring workforce information is accurate, compliant and readily available to support operational delivery.

This is a role where your work has purpose. By supporting employees throughout the employee lifecycle and maintaining accurate workforce data and processes, you'll help create impactful solutions that enable operational teams to focus on delivering vital services. Your work will support colleague growth, build trust and contribute to a positive impact on communities through the effective delivery of defence support services.

What you'll do as a Workforce Support Administrator
  • Act as the workforce administration focal point across the Royal Navy Support portfolio, supporting employees and managers with workforce-related queries.
  • Coordinate Time2Work administration, reporting and monitoring activities, ensuring compliance and timely resolution of queries.
  • Maintain accurate workforce records, personnel files, databases and reporting tools in line with company procedures and General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) requirements.
  • Support recruitment activities by coordinating interviews, onboarding, pre-employment documentation and recruitment tracking.
  • Administer attendance, annual leave and absence processes, while supporting payroll query resolution and workforce reporting.
  • Produce workforce reports, metrics and management information to support governance forums, leadership reviews and workforce planning activities.

Vetting and checks:

This role requires Baseline Personnel Security Standard (BPSS) clearance, which involves verifying your identity, employment history, nationality, and criminal record to meet government security standards. In addition, you will need to obtain formal Security Clearance (such as CTC or SC), which includes more detailed background checks on employment, criminal record, and financial history to ensure suitability for working in secure environments. Please note that UK residency requirements may apply for certain levels of clearance. You will also complete an Occupational Health Questionnaire so we can identify and provide any support you may need to undertake the role effectively.
